The L-Amino Acids market, characterized by its versatile applications, has experienced substantial growth across various sectors, with each application leveraging these amino acids for distinct purposes. One of the most prominent sectors utilizing L-Amino Acids is the food industry. L-Amino Acids play a crucial role as flavor enhancers, protein supplements, and nutritional fortifiers in a wide range of food products. They are essential for improving the taste of foods while also providing vital nutrients for human health. For instance, L-glutamate is commonly used as a flavor enhancer in savory products, while other amino acids like L-lysine are used as food additives to fortify nutritional value, especially in animal feed and functional foods. Additionally, the increasing demand for plant-based protein alternatives is expected to drive the demand for L-amino acids in plant protein formulations. The pharmaceutical industry is another key application area for L-Amino Acids. These compounds are used in the synthesis of various medicines, particularly in the production of antibiotics, antivirals, and other therapeutic proteins. Amino acids are also utilized as excipients in drug formulations, serving as stabilizers or contributing to the bioavailability of active pharmaceutical ingredients. Moreover, L-Amino Acids are pivotal in the development of nutraceuticals, which combine pharmaceutical and nutritional benefits. Their ability to support various metabolic pathways, including protein synthesis and immune function, further enhances their value in medical applications. In the pharmaceutical industry, L-Amino Acids are increasingly used in the development of medicines, particularly in the production of injectable solutions, nutritional supplements, and drug formulations. These amino acids contribute to the formation of biologically active compounds and proteins that play critical roles in treating diseases and supporting overall health. As part of their pharmaceutical applications, L-Amino Acids are involved in the formulation of intravenous feeding solutions used for patients who cannot consume food orally or require additional nutrition. Moreover, the pharmaceutical industry benefits from amino acids in the creation of peptide-based therapies and as excipients in various drug delivery systems, enhancing the stability and efficacy of medications.
Additionally, L-Amino Acids are being incorporated into the formulation of innovative treatments such as gene therapy and monoclonal antibody production. Their role in cellular metabolism and protein synthesis makes them integral to the research and development of biopharmaceuticals. The cosmetic industry has also recognized the value of L-Amino Acids in enhancing skin health and personal care products. Amino acids are essential for maintaining the structural integrity of the skin, as they contribute to collagen formation and moisture retention. They are used in a variety of skincare products such as moisturizers, serums, and hair care treatments, where they help to strengthen the skin barrier, promote hydration, and reduce signs of aging. With growing consumer interest in clean and natural beauty products, amino acids derived from plant and marine sources are becoming increasingly popular due to their gentler and more sustainable nature. The ability of L-Amino Acids to support skin elasticity and texture has made them indispensable in both high-end and mass-market cosmetic formulations.
Moreover, L-Amino Acids are frequently used in anti-aging and anti-wrinkle creams as they promote the regeneration of skin cells and improve skin tone. They are also featured in hair care products to restore damaged hair and improve scalp health.
